BSC Confirms Pasteur Hard Fork Release Date at the End of August

BNB Chain has confirmed that the Pasteur hard fork for the BNB Smart Chain (BSC) mainnet will activate at 02:30 UTC on August 25, 2026. Node operators must upgrade to client version 1.7.7 by that time to avoid network disconnection. The hard fork, packaged under the BEP-673 meta-proposal, consolidates three other proposals: BEP-682, BEP-695, and BEP-675. BEP-682 aims to secure cross-chain bridges by fixing a vulnerability where validator signatures in asset transfers could be counted multiple times, allowing a threshold to be met with fewer genuine signatures. The update ensures duplicate signatures are removed before counting. BEP-695 addresses a flaw in staking and governance systems where a validator's old consensus key, after being rotated for maintenance, could retain its administrative privileges. The fix ensures retired keys immediately lose their authority and prevents validators from avoiding slashing through key rotation. BEP-675 aims to increase network throughput. It allows a block proposer to submit a pre-executed block, reducing the time validators spend re-executing transactions. Testnet results showed validator execution time dropped from 125ms to 15ms, and throughput increased by nearly 88% to 2,324 TPS, with average block gas usage rising significantly. Node operators must follow detailed upgrade procedures. Developers using the BEP-675 scheme may need to run a full node instead of a light client, as they are now responsible for creating fully executed blocks.

Popular Interactions Compilation | predict.fun Launches Dota 2 Special Event; Soar Early Whitelist Application (August 13th)

Here is a summary of key information from today's crypto and Web3 ecosystem: **predict.fun Launches Dota 2 Prediction Event** The BNB Chain-based prediction market platform predict.fun has launched a special event for The International Dota 2 Championship. Users can predict outcomes for matches starting from the group stages on August 13th. The total prize pool is $100,000 USD and 5 million platform points (PP). The event is split into two phases with separate rewards. To participate, users must lock a minimum of 20 shares on their chosen team before a match begins. **CheomaYield: Stablecoin Yield Protocol on GIWA Chain** CheomaYield is a new stablecoin yield protocol built on the GIWA Chain, an Ethereum L2 by Korean exchange Upbit. It has released its tokenomics for the fixed 1 billion CHEOMA token supply, with 30% allocated for airdrops. The protocol is currently on testnet. Users can interact by first claiming GIWA testnet tokens and then test USDC on the CheomaYield platform to earn points. **Soar: Pre-IPO Trading Platform Waitlist** Soar is a platform that allows users to gain exposure to pre-IPO companies like OpenAI and SpaceX by taking long or short positions on their valuations, without requiring accredited investor status. The platform has opened early access, and users can join a waitlist by registering their email on the official website.

Japan RWA, Stablecoin, and BNB Ecosystem Closed-Door Exchange Meeting Held in Tokyo

On July 13, 2026, during WebX, the "Japan RWA, Stablecoin, and BNB Ecosystem Closed-Door Exchange" was held in Tokyo. Organized by ASIAN STAR and co-hosted by Hash Global, with BNB Chain as the blockchain ecosystem partner, the event brought together Japanese traditional financial institutions, listed companies, real asset holders, stablecoin issuers, and Web3 infrastructure teams. Discussions centered on tokenizing real-world assets (RWA), stablecoin settlement, global distribution, and institutionalized on-chain finance. Speakers highlighted Japan's high-quality assets, such as real estate and REITs, and emphasized that RWA success depends on compliance, governance, valuation, and investor protection—not just tokenization. The industry is shifting from defining RWA to achieving scale, where tokenized assets must enable real financial activities like collateralization and lending. BNB Chain was presented as providing global distribution, stablecoin ecosystems, and on-chain liquidity infrastructure. A key synergy framework was proposed: combining Japanese asset quality and compliance with dollar/yen stablecoins and BNB Chain's global network. While Japan's security token market has seen issuance, greater connection to global Web3 liquidity is needed. Panels agreed that liquidity stems from trusted underlying assets, clear regulation, licensed partners, and robust distribution—not from tokenization alone. Compliance enables institutional capital entry. Stablecoins were identified as a crucial settlement layer for connecting Japanese assets to global capital, requiring trust, licensing, and reliable fiat channels. For initial RWA pilots, key elements include licensed partners, compliance tools, custody, investor suitability checks, stablecoin settlement, and real global distribution plans. The event concluded with ASIAN STAR and Hash Global signing a strategic MOU to collaborate on a Japanese real estate fund project within the BNB Chain ecosystem, exploring compliant issuance, on-chain settlement, and liquidity. The discussion marks a step towards building institutional-grade financial infrastructure for Japanese assets in the global Web3 space.

Grayscale: The Three Evolutionary Stages of Stock Tokenization and a Rundown of Core Beneficiary Public Blockchains

Grayscale research outlines three evolutionary phases for the tokenization of equities, each benefiting different blockchain infrastructures. The first phase is the third-party "wrapper model," where a Special Purpose Vehicle (SPV) holds the underlying stock and tokenized shares represent claims on that entity. This model, accounting for over 70% of the current tokenized stock market cap, allows for DeFi integration and is prevalent on public blockchains like Ethereum, Solana, and BNB Chain. The second phase is the "entitlement model," exemplified by an upcoming pilot from the Depository Trust & Clearing Corporation (DTCC) on the Canton Network. This approach involves placing existing, regulated securities onto a blockchain for transfer within the post-trade infrastructure, without creating a new security. The third and most transformative phase is issuer-led native issuance, where companies directly issue securities on-chain. While offering the greatest long-term potential, this model requires further regulatory clarity and is seen as favoring open-architecture blockchains like Ethereum and Solana, as well as hybrid networks like Avalanche. The report concludes that all three models will likely coexist. The blockchains poised to benefit most from tokenization growth are identified as Ethereum, Solana, BNB Chain, Avalanche, and Canton Network.
